Far North Central sees lowest uptake so far in vaccinations for kids five to 11

Dec 9, 2021 | 4:00 PM

Since the province started administering COVID-19 vaccinations to kids ages 5 to 11 in Saskatchewan two weeks ago, 39,051 have received their first dose.

According to the province’s dashboard, 1,763 kids in that same age group have been fully vaccinated.

Prince Albert is included in the North Central zone where 2,392 kids or 27 per cent have received their first dose. The lowest uptake is in the Far North Central zone where only 13 or just four per cent have received their first dose. The Far North Central is part of the Athabasca Health Authority which hasn’t reported a new or active COVID-19 case in more than seven weeks in a row. In the North East, 1,150 (31 per cent) have been vaccinated and in the North West, the number sits at 2,081 (25 per cent.)

The medical health officer for the integrated north based out of Prince Albert, Dr. Khami Chokani said he is pleased with the uptake.

“Of course there are some challenges with the weather and not being able to get kids out to get vaccinated,” he said. “The other challenge is with parents or guardians having to find time to be with their young, precious children to get their vaccination.”

He reminded Saskatchewan residents that as long as the child is the age of five on the day they are going for their vaccinations they will receive it. He encouraged the public to make those efforts with the holiday season in mind.

“Don’t hesitate. Find the time. Get them immunized. This is a real important phase of our battle against COVID-19, especially as we head into the festive season. We want to make it as pleasant for everyone and one of those tools is getting five to 11 year olds vaccinated,” Chokani said.

Saskatchewan has about 112,000 doses of the Pfizer vaccine, enough to vaccinate all five to 11 year olds with their first dose. It’s not yet known if children will need a COVID-19 booster.
